Property Crime in Thomasville, NC
Our analysis gives Thomasville a property crime grade of: D+. Thomasville is in the 73rd percentile of safety, meaning 73% of cities in North Carolina are safer and 27% are more dangerous. Please visit our Thomasville crime map for details on how this is calculated and what it means.
Crime Grades
Property crime is highest in the northwestern part of Thomasville, with your chances of being a victim of 1 in 19. Compare this to the southeastern part of the city, where crime is lower, and your chances of being a victim are 1 in 56.

A crime occurs every 4 hours 31 minutes (on average) in Thomasville, NC.
Your home is 300% more likely to be robbed with no home security system.
So, is Thomasville safe? Compared to all of North Carolina, Thomasville is rated as safe as the average North Carolina city, which has a property crime rate of 37.26 per 1000. Looking at burglary, we see a similar pattern, where Thomasville, with its burglary rate of 7.391 per 1000, is as safe as the average North Carolina city.
In addition, Thomasville is higher than other cities with similar populations for property crime. The table below shows property crime rates and level of occurrence in Thomasville, NC.

Any home security system you pick will offer a selection of equipment including entry sensors, cameras, etc. The question is, do you actually want to self-monitor your system? If like 31.78% (14,646) of people in Thomasville, you are a renter, you might prefer a self-monitored home security system. On the other hand, 68.22% or 31,438 of Thomasville residents own their homes and may be more likely to consider a professionally monitored system to protect their property.
Whether you rent or buy, how well can you monitor your system on your own? For example, if you're one of the 90% of people who commute an average of 28 minutes to work in or around Thomasville, can you immediately receive notifications on your phone, check cameras in meetings or while working, and call the police if needed?
If not, you might want a professionally monitored system where a company is available 24/7 to respond, whether on vacation or at work. Please see our comprehensive guide on the best home security systems for a complete comparison.
